NLAR: A New Approach to AQM

2010 IEEE 24th International Conference on Advanced Information Networking and Applications Workshops, 2010
The traditional adaptive Random Early Detection (RED) algorithm allows network to achieve high throughput and low average delay. However it uses a linear dropping probability function, which causes high jitter in the core router. To overcome the drawbacks of queue jitter in the traditional adaptive RED algorithm, this paper proposes a new Non-Linear ...

Adaptive AQM Routers Supporting TCP Flows

Dynamic Systems and Control, 2001
Abstract This paper describes the development of an adaptive algorithm for active queue management (AQM) routers supporting a dynamically varying number of long-lived TCP flows. We use a nonlinear dynamic model of TCP behavior which was recently developed from fluid-flow and stochastic differential equation analysis.
